Python常见Token生成方式
字符串函数strip的作用是什么Token是计算机程序语言中语法分析的一部分,它通常代表一个完整的词或符号。在Python中,我们可以通过各种方式生成Token。下面我们将讨论一些常见的Token生成方式。
1.使用内置函数和工具
Python有许多内置的函数和工具可以用来生成Token。例如,我们可以使用input()函数获取用户输入,并将其分解为Token。此外,Python还提供了一些用于字符串操作的函数,如split()和strip(),可以用于生成Token。
2.使用正则表达式
正则表达式是一种强大的文本处理工具,可以用于从字符串中提取Token。Python的re模块提供了用于处理正则表达式的函数和类。例如,我们可以使用re.findall()函数来查所有匹配正则表达式的子串,并将它们作为Token返回。
3.使用第三方库
除了内置函数和工具以及正则表达式之外,还有一些第三方库可以用于生成Token。例如,nltk(Natural Language Toolkit)是一个流行的Python库,可用于处理和分析自然语言数据。nltk提供了许多用于生成Token的函数和工具,如word_tokenize()和sent_tokenize()。
4.自定义生成器
如果内置函数、工具、正则表达式和第三方库无法满足您的需求,您可以编写自定义的生成器来生成Token。生成器是一种特殊的迭代器,它可以根据需要生成Token。您可以使用Python的yield语句来编写生成器函数,并在需要时调用它以生成Token。
总之,Python提供了多种方法来生成Token,您可以根据您的需求选择最适合您的方法。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。